
HI-3821 Cooling & Boiler test kit
HI-3821
This cooling and boiler water combination test kit includes all the necessary reagents to test Alkalinity, Chloride, Dissolved Oxygen, Hardness, Phosphate and Sulphite. The kit allows you to perform over 100 tests for each parameter (50 for phosphate).

Alkalinity (as CaCO3) | Method - titration | |
Range | 0-100 mg/L (ppm); 0-300 mg/L (ppm) | |
Smallest Increment | 1 mg/L (ppm); 3 mg/L (ppm) | |
Chemical Method | phenolphthalein/ bromophenol blue | |
No. of Tests | 110 | |
Chloride | Method - titration | |
Range | 0-100 mg/L (ppm); 0-1000 mg/L (ppm) | |
Smallest Increment | 1 mg/L (ppm); 10 mg/L (ppm) | |
Chemical Method | mercuric nitrate | |
No. of Tests | 110 | |
Hardness (as CaCO3) | Method - titration | |
Range | 0.0-30.0 mg/L (ppm); 0-300 mg/L (ppm) | |
Smallest Increment | 0.3 mg/L (ppm); 3 mg/L (ppm) | |
Chemical Method | EDTA | |
No. of Tests | 100 | |
Oxygen, Dissolved | Method - titration | |
Range | 0.0-10.0 mg/L (ppm) | |
Smallest Increment | 0.1 mg/L (ppm) | |
Chemical Method | modified Winkler | |
No. of Tests | 110 | |
Phosphate | Method - colorimetric | |
Range | 0-5 mg/L (ppm) | |
Smallest Increment | 1 mg/L (ppm) | |
Chemical Method | ascorbic acid | |
No. of Tests | 50 | |
Sulphite (as Na2SO3) | Method - titration | |
Range | 0.0-20.0 mg/L (ppm); 0-200 mg/L (ppm) | |
Smallest Increment | 0.2 mg/L (ppm); 2 mg/L (ppm) | |
Chemical Method | iodometric | |
No. of Tests | 110 | |
Dimensions | 440 x 330 x 100 mm | |
Weight | 2.5 kg |
